About Dog Parks in Silver Spring
Silver Spring has a modest but solid dog park scene — with just one dedicated off-leash facility in the directory, Ellsworth Park and Dog Park serves as the go-to spot for local dog owners. Despite the limited count, the park covers a real range of needs: it offers separate areas for large and small dogs, off-leash freedom, grassy space, shade, and on-site parking, making it a well-rounded option for most pups and their people.
Ellsworth Park and Dog Park stands out as the anchor of Silver Spring’s dog park options, and with 466 reviews it’s clearly well-trafficked. Visitors describe it as a “pretty decent dog park” and a place they genuinely enjoy bringing their dogs to regularly. One thing worth noting from reviewers: the layout isn’t ideal for fetch — the space works better for socializing and roaming than for long throws. On the upside, the park has a dog fountain and water feature, which makes it a practical choice on warmer days, along with benches and shade for owners waiting it out.
Because Ellsworth tends to run busy, timing your visit can make a real difference — early mornings or weekday afternoons are generally quieter if your dog does better in smaller groups. Parking is available on-site, which is a genuine convenience in this part of Silver Spring. The separate small-dog and large-dog areas are worth taking advantage of, especially for first-time visitors still getting a read on how their dog interacts with others.
